About this House

FALL 2026 PRE-LEASE. UP TO 4 UNRELATED OCCUPANTS ALLOWED. WORKS GREAT FOR 2, or 3 ROOMMATES.

Super large, updated 2 bedrooms on the west side of Broadway and just 1.5 blocks to campus. The oversized bedrooms and ample closet space make this unit prime for 3 or 4 occupants.

Just refreshed with luxury vinyl tile in the living and dining rooms and new carpet in the bedrooms (may not be shown in the pictures). Freshly painted. New windows and sliding glass door. Granite countertops and stainless-steel appliances. Large rooms and huge walk-in closets. One guest parking pass and one covered parking space are included.

Nice Flatiron views from the balcony and both bedrooms. Newer central heat and A/C.

This is a non-pet building. Non-smoking unit.

Zoned for 3 unrelated persons.

Close to the law school, C4C, Business, and Engineering Schools.

$25/mo. per person utility fee to help cover water, sewer, trash and snow removal. Tenants pay for their gas heat and electricity and internet/cable.
